Results for Maruti Suzuki Official Website India

Loading Results
Related Searches
maruti suzuki official website india
maruti suzuki official website
maruti suzuki india ltd. logo
maruti suzuki india private limited
maruti suzuki india limited logo
maruti suzuki cars india
maruti suzuki india ltd delhi
maruti suzuki official site
maruti suzuki cars website
maruti suzuki indian company
Loading Additional Information